Transaction f8e91695931077dc128f5da075b9848e995c5fe639b29d9e4a9e30157f709c93

3 Input
2 Outputs
  • f8e91695931077dc128f5da075b9848e995c5fe639b29d9e4a9e30157f709c93:0
  • value  1493641
    address  36PMZnP5ocdtz25udg4F4j13qXhyj9Nb8j
  • f8e91695931077dc128f5da075b9848e995c5fe639b29d9e4a9e30157f709c93:1
  • value  13167831
    address  3Ki5oZVLQnwmvE2fLMBdu13XZaS21GkFY9